iDrum magazine: Never miss a beat  |  Drummer Nov 2014
Our November issue has the formidable Marco Minnemann on the cover. He tells Drummer about his new solo album, touring with Joe Satriani, and his own supergroup The Aristocrats.
Clem Burke talks Blondie, health, and his thoughts on retiring, while Anika Nilles gives us the lowdown on songwriting, album plans and the darker side of YouTube. Eddy Thrower takes time out of playing with Radio 1 A-listers Lower Than Atlantis to tell us about their fourth album. Lenny White (Return To Forever/Miles Davis) discusses the state of music in 2014 and why a RTF reunion tour is unlikely.
Ever thought about Cruise Ship Drumming? Ryan Holt's special feature has everything you need to know about life at sea. Ralph Salmins is back with his final guest tuition page on chart writing. We have a National drum Fair report, Elliott Henshaw Caught Live, and the last of our audition features, with top MDs Kojo Samuel and Adam Sosner.
D'Addario gave us a Meinl 21" Byzance Transition Ride for the lucky winner of this month's competition! Gear reviews include ProMark Anton Fig signature sticks, Pearl Sensitone snares, Crush Drums' Eminent Birch kit and Sabian HHX Omni cymbals, plus all our regular features!
